Understanding Dermatological Care

Dermatological care encompasses a wide range of services aimed at diagnosing, treating, and preventing various skin conditions.

Dermatologists are medical professionals specializing in the management of skin, hair, and nail health.

Their expertise goes beyond cosmetic concerns, addressing medical conditions that affect the skin’s health and function.

Services Provided by Dermatologists

  1. Skin Cancer ScreeningDermatologists are experts in diagnosing and treating skin cancer. Regular skin cancer screenings are essential, especially if you have a history of sun exposure or skin cancer in your family.
  2. Acne TreatmentDermatologists can provide personalized treatment plans to manage and reduce acne, whether it’s mild, moderate, or severe.
  3. Eczema and Psoriasis ManagementFor those with chronic skin conditions like eczema and psoriasis, dermatologists offer various treatment options to alleviate symptoms and improve skin health.
  4. Mole and Skin Tag RemovalDermatologists can safely remove moles, skin tags, and other benign skin growths to enhance the appearance of your skin.
  5. Anti-Aging TreatmentsDermatologists offer a range of anti-aging procedures, such as Botox, dermal fillers, and chemical peels, to reduce the appearance of fine lines and wrinkles.
  6. Hair and Nail ConditionsDermatologists diagnose and treat conditions affecting the hair and nails, including alopecia, fungal infections, and ingrown toenails.
  7. Treatment for Skin InfectionsSkin infections, such as bacterial or fungal infections, can be effectively treated by dermatologists.

Tips for Skin Health and Beauty

  1. Sun ProtectionProtecting your skin from the sun’s harmful UV rays is crucial. Use sunscreen daily, wear protective clothing, and seek shade when necessary.
  2. Proper Cleansing and MoisturizationEstablish a daily skincare routine that includes gentle cleansing and moisturization to maintain a healthy skin barrier.
  3. Healthy Lifestyle ChoicesEat a balanced diet, exercise regularly, and get enough sleep to promote overall well-being, which is reflected in your skin’s health.
  4. Stress ManagementManage stress through relaxation techniques, as stress can exacerbate various skin conditions.
  5. Regular Check-upsSchedule regular check-ups with a dermatologist to monitor your skin’s health, identify potential issues early, and receive expert advice on skincare.
